The bad news is i had to scrap the Bogglegum plant. So this is now a one strain grow. The spidermites just got too bad on the bogglegum and had webs on it and caused it to wilt and all sorts of things, so i let all the mites go over there sprayed it, killed them all and the eggs. and today i pulled it out while doing a res change. sprayed down the box while nothing was in there, my plan was to kill them all, let most of them settle on the boggle, spray again. then remove the plant while all the eggs and the mites are on it, thus keeping as many as i can off of the Hindu Skunk. So i have that managed. going to the hydro shop to get some more supplys tomorrow.
The root rot on the hindu skunk didnt get too bad, i cut alot of it off and there are already all kinds of new roots and it is still growing, maybe set it back a day or 2 thats all.
Today i washed and cleaned everything as usual, with bleach and then with H2O2 really making sure i have this managed, the rot came back because for some reason my temps went high, but i have that under control now. Refilled the cleaned res with fresh water and fresh solution.cut down to about half strength nutes.

I don't think the 13/11 light schedule is a good idea, but do what you want. I assume the yellowing is from N deficiency. Are you using veg nutes still? If not, do your bloom or micro nutes have any N? It's normal for the leaves to yellow so I wouldn't worry about it too much.
 

ads420

Well-Known Member
i was using some grow roots till now. my bloom formula is 1-4-5 NPK ratio. and then i am putting cal mag in that is 2-0-0. so i should have enough N, idk its weird. i dont like the yellow, but maybe its just gonna stay there? ://

as for the 13/11, its a proven thing to work. ive seen experiements with it in another thread, and asked the people/person who did it. and all say it works.
12/12 for 2 weeks to induce flowering. then 13/11 up until the last 3-2weeks of flowering, apparently it adds quite a bit of growth. its meant to copy some what of an outdoor light schedual.
